Is Moto Guzzi V7 a good beginner bike?

Is Moto Guzzi V7 a good beginner bike?

As its entry level ride, the V7 is an easy riding machine with plenty of power, though not so much that you’ll get into trouble. It’s the kind of bike a beginner could learn to ride on, and it’s quick and nimble enough to keep seasoned riders and enthusiasts enthralled.

What CC is a Moto Guzzi V7?

Moto Guzzi V7 Classic

Make ModelMoto Guzzi V7 Classic
Year2012 – 13
EngineFour stroke, V twin, longitudinally mounted, OHV, 2 valves per cylinder.
Capacity744 cc / 45.4 cu-in
Bore x Stroke80 x 74 mm

Are Moto Guzzi motorcycles still made?

Moto Guzzi is not that kind of manufacturer. It still produces bikes that look like the bikes it built back in the Sixties and Seventies. More than that, they are still built in the same factory where the company built the very first Guzzi in 1921 – overlooking Lake Como in Mandello Del Lario, Italy.

When did Moto Guzzi V7 get ABS?

In 2012, Moto Guzzi was the first to introduce the ABS/traction control duo on a custom motorcycle, the California 1400, safety systems that were then implemented on all the models in the range. V7 III has an ABS system and a new adjustable MGCT (Moto Guzzi Traction Control) system that can also be disabled.

Does Moto Guzzi V7 have abs?

The V7 III is equipped with ABS and adjustable MGCT (Moto Guzzi Traction Control) system which can be disabled if required. The former is a dual-channel Continental unit designed to ensure the wheels don’t lock up, whilst the latter is a system which prevents rear wheel spin during acceleration.

How much horsepower does a V7 have?

2021 Moto Guzzi V7 Stone

MSRP:$8,999
Claimed Horsepower:65 hp @ 6,800 rpm
Claimed Measured Torque:53.8 lb.-ft. @ 5,000 rpm
Fuel System:EFI w/ 38mm mechanical throttle body
Clutch:Dry clutch

What company owns Moto Guzzi?

Piaggio
Piaggio Group
Moto Guzzi/Parent organizations
Moto Guzzi endured decades of ownership changes before finally being absorbed into the giant Piaggio Group in 2004. Moto Guzzi became a niche player. It was followed by a small but passionate number of “Guzzisti.” More than 30,000 of them assembled at the Mandello factory for the 2018 Moto Guzzi World Days gathering.
